Math
- The student learned multiplication and division concepts through hands-on activities and KS2 math books, promoting a deeper understanding of these fundamental operations.
- The use of internet resources like Twinkl supplemented the learning process by providing visual aids and interactive materials, making math more engaging for the student.
- Numbots and Timestables Rockstar apps/games were utilized for a fun way of practicing and further reinforcing math skills, promoting fluency and accuracy in calculations.
For continued development, consider incorporating real-life math applications into the activities, such as cooking or shopping, to demonstrate the practical use of math concepts. Additionally, explore interactive math games and puzzles that align with the national curriculum to keep the learning experience enjoyable and varied.
